Day Trading Strategies for Consistent Profits
Consistently making money in day trading requires a disciplined and strategic approach. One vital factor is selecting the right strategies that align with your investment goals.
A popular technique is trend tracking, where traders identify downward price trends and profit them. Conversely, swing trading focuses on short-term movements. Other strategies include mean reversion, where traders trade assets that are predicted to revert to their normal price.
- Formulate a Trading Plan: A well-defined plan outlines your risk management rules.
- Analyze Your Strategies: Thoroughly evaluate your strategies using historical data to identify their effectiveness.
- Minimize Losses: Implement strict risk management techniques, such as trailing stops, to preserve your capital.
Remember that day trading is inherently risky. Continuous learning and adjustment are crucial for long-term success.

Mastering Volatility: Advanced Day Trading Techniques
Volatility can be a substantial challenge for day traders. While it entails inherent risks, experienced traders leverage advanced techniques to mitigate its fluctuations. A key element of mastering volatility is honing a deep grasp of technical indicators. By recognizing trends and momentum, traders are able to forecast price changes and execute trades accordingly.
Additionally, sophisticated risk management approaches are essential.
Traders need to define strict stop-loss orders to limit potential deficits. , Additionally,Furthermore, diversifying positions across multiple assets may reduce overall risk.
In the dynamic world of day trading, regularly learning oneself is paramount. Staying abreast with market developments, evaluating new approaches, and adapting trading methods based on real-time market conditions are all crucial for success.
